The District of Saint-Genis-Pouilly is a French constituency in the department of Ain in the region Auvergne Rhône-Alpes . It includes four municipalities in the Arrondissement of Gex . It was newly created in 2015 when the French cantons were reorganized nationwide.

Communities

The canton consists of four municipalities with a total of 34,953 inhabitants (as of January 1, 2017) on a total area of ​​32.26 km².
